Amar,[3] also known as Amara,[4] was the homeworld of the Amaran species in the Amar system.
History
As of the New Republic's reign, the native Amaran had a colony on Naboo, where they found jobs as merchants and salesbeings.[3]
Behind the scenes
Amar was originally first mentioned in 2008's The Complete Star Wars Encyclopedia.[3] A comment by Daniel Wallace, one of the co-authors of the 2009 reference book The Essential Atlas, on the Jedi Council Forums of TheForce.net later revealed that Amar was considered to be the same as "Amara"[5] that had previously been mentioned in the article "The University of Sanbra Guide to Intelligent Life: The Marvel Series," which was written by Rich Handley and Joe Bongiorno and published in[4] the November 2000[6] first issue of the Star Wars Gamer magazine.[4]
